Massena: Robert E. "Bob" Premo, age 91, passed away on Thursday, January 15, 2026, at North Country Nursing and Rehab where he had been a patient for seven weeks. Calling hours will be held Saturday, Jan. 24, 2026, from 11:00am until time of funeral services beginning at 1:00 pm at the Phillips Memorial Home, Massena. Burial will be held in Brookside Cemetery, with full military honors at the convenience of the family.
Robert was born on February 4, 1934, in Ogdensburg, to Lawrence and Mrytle (Driver) Premo. After high school graduating from Ogdensburg Free Academy, he enlisted in the US Navy in 1952 and was honorably discharged in 1956, having served in the Korean War. Bob worked at ACCO and then to Corning until his retirement, from the Engineering Department. Robert had a love for reading western books and novels. He also loved carpentry from working on small project to even larger ones such as building a home in Canton. He enjoyed golfing, the outdoors, hunting, and fishing Bob was such a gentleman and compassionate person.
Years ago, he helped coached minor hockey in Ogdensburg and was also a lifetime member of the Massena VFW Post No. 1142. He loved being around family and friends. Bob married Constance "Connie" Ladouceur on November 15, 1986.
He is survived by his loving wife of 39 years, his sons, Rob and wife Cindy Premo of Lisbon, NY, Craig and wife Teresa Premo of Ogdensburg, NY, Katherine and husband Guy Kelley of Ogdensburg, NY, step-daughter, Michèle Graves-Rivers and Kevin Rivers of Mechanicville, NY, 12 grandchildren, and one step-grandchild, along with several great-grandchildren, and his sister Susan Yeldon, of Whitby, Ontario.
